Analysis and Optimization of Gait Cycle of 25-DOF NAO Robot Using Particle Swarm Optimization and Genetic Algorithms

被引:0
|
作者
Gupta, Pushpendra [1 ]
Pratihar, Dilip Kumar [1 ]
Deb, Kalyanmoy [2 ]
机构
[1] Indian Inst Technol, Mech Engn Dept, Kharagpur 721302, W Bengal, India
[2] Michigan State Univ, Elect & Comp Engn, E Lansing, MI 48824 USA
关键词
NAO humanoid robot; single support phase; double support phase; trajectory planning; optimization; particle swarm optimization; genetic algorithm; BIPED ROBOT; INVERSE KINEMATICS; WALKING; DYNAMICS;
D O I
10.1142/S0219843623500111
中图分类号
TP24 [机器人技术];
学科分类号
080202 ; 1405 ;
摘要
The gait cycle of 25-degree of freedom (DOF) humanoid robot, namely NAO robot, consists of single support phase (SSP) and double support phase (DSP). Both dynamic and stability analyses are carried out for this robot to determine its power consumption and dynamic stability margin, respectively. Constrained single-objective optimization problems are formulated for the SSP and DSP separately and solved using particle swarm optimization (PSO) and genetic algorithms (GA). A performance index, other than the fitness function, consisting of constraint values and maximum swing height, is also considered to compare PSO and GA-obtained optimal solutions. PSO is able to find the trajectories that offer higher swing height for nearly similar power consumption during SSP. A performance assessment of each algorithm based on the best fitness values in each generation across several runs is also carried out. These values are compared using the Wilcoxon rank-sum test, and PSO is found to be statistically better than GA. The optimal solutions from the simulations are tested using the Webots simulator to validate their efficacy on stability. Moreover, an investigation of the influence of gait parameters on power consumption during SSP and DSP reveals that the humanoid robot with a higher hip height, lower swing height, and slow pace consumes less power. The methodology developed in this is generic and can be easily extended to other robots.
引用
收藏
页数:44
相关论文
共 50 条
  • [41] Multi-Objective Optimization of Wire Antennas: Genetic Algorithms Versus Particle Swarm Optimization
    Lukes, Zbynek
    Raida, Zbynek
    RADIOENGINEERING, 2005, 14 (04) : 91 - 97
  • [42] A Comparative Study of Genetic and Particle Swarm Optimization Algorithms and Their Hybrid Method in Water Flooding Optimization
    Siavashi, Majid
    Yazdani, Mohsen
    JOURNAL OF ENERGY RESOURCES TECHNOLOGY-TRANSACTIONS OF THE ASME, 2018, 140 (10):
  • [43] Particle Swarm Optimization Algorithm vs. Genetic Algorithm to Solve Multi-Objective Optimization Problem in Gait Planning of Biped Robot
    Rajendra, Rega
    Pratihar, Dilip Kumar
    P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ON INFORMATION SYSTEMS DESIGN AND INTELLIGENT APPLICATIONS 2012 (INDIA 2012), 2012, 132 : 563 - 570
  • [44] Runtime analysis of discrete particle swarm optimization algorithms: A survey
    Muehlenthaler, Moritz
    Rass, Alexander
    IT-INFORMATION TECHNOLOGY, 2019, 61 (04): : 177 - 185
  • [45] OPPOSITION-BASED LEARNING PARTICLE SWARM OPTIMIZATION OF RUNNING GAIT FOR HUMANOID ROBOT
    Yang, Liang
    Song Xijia
    Deng, Chunjian
    INTERNATIONAL JOURNAL ON SMART SENSING AND INTELLIGENT SYSTEMS, 2015, 8 (02): : 1162 - 1179
  • [46] Optimization on robot arm machining by using genetic algorithms
    Liu, Tung-Kuan
    Chen, Chiu-Hung
    Tsai, Shang-En
    ICMIT 2007: MECHATRONICS, MEMS, AND SMART MATERIALS, PTS 1 AND 2, 2008, 6794
  • [47] Optimization of robot gripper parameters using Genetic Algorithms
    Krenich, S
    Osyczka, A
    ROMANSY 13 - THEORY AND PRACTICE OF ROBOTS AND MANIPULATORS, 2000, 422 : 139 - 146
  • [48] Optimization of Robot Movements Using Genetic Algorithms and Simulation
    Zahn, Brandon
    Fountain, Jake
    Houliston, Trent
    Biddulph, Alexander
    Chalup, Stephan
    Mendes, Alexandre
    ROBOT WORLD CUP XXIII, ROBOCUP 2019, 2019, 11531 : 466 - 475
  • [49] MANET link Performance using Ant Colony Optimization and Particle Swarm Optimization Algorithms
    Nancharaiah, B.
    Mohan, B. Chandra
    2013 INTERNATIONAL CONFERENCE ON COMMUNICATIONS AND SIGNAL PROCESSING (ICCSP), 2013, : 767 - 770
  • [50] Thermo-Economic Optimization of Solar CCHP Using Both Genetic and Particle Swarm Algorithms
    Sanaye, Sepehr
    Hajabdollahi, Hassan
    JOURNAL OF SOLAR ENERGY ENGINEERING-TRANSACTIONS OF THE ASME, 2015, 137 (01):